Comprehending Volvo V40 Keys

The Volvo V40 mostly uses 2 types of keys: the standard key and the remote key fob. Since its intro, the model has transitioned to more sophisticated key innovations, consisting of transponder keys that enhance security.

Key Types:

Key TypeDescriptionProsCons
Standard KeyBasic metal key, used in older designsCost-effective, easy to copyLess safe, no remote functions
Remote Key FobKey with incorporated remote functions (locking, unlocking)Convenient, secureMore pricey, requires programming
Smart KeyProximity key for keyless entryExtremely practicalPricey, complex programming options

Actions for Key Replacement

When it pertains to replacing a Volvo V40 key, there are several methods to consider. The process may differ depending on whether you have a conventional key or a key fob. Below are extensive actions detailing each method.

1. Replacement Through a Volvo Dealership

Advantages:

  • Access to genuine parts
  • Professional programming available

Disadvantages:

  • Higher costs compared to other choices
  • Possible long wait times

Process:

  1. Gather Information: Collect your Vehicle Identification Number (VIN), evidence of ownership, and recognition.
  2. Contact Dealer: Call your regional Volvo dealership and demand a key replacement. Supply the necessary details.
  3. Set up Appointment: Depending on the dealership's stock, you might need to set up a consultation to have the key set to your car.

  5. Key Programming: Once you check out the car dealership, they will configure the new key to sync with your car's immobilizer system.

2. Replacement Through a Locksmith

Benefits:

  • Cheaper than dealers
  • Can pertain to your location

Disadvantages:

  • May not have access to all key types (particularly smart keys)
  • Variable quality and expertise

Process:

  1. Research Local Locksmiths: Look for locksmiths that specialize in automobile keys.
  2. Provide Vehicle Information: Inform them of your car design and what type of key you need.
  3. Set up Service: Many locksmith professionals will have the ability to fulfill you at your area or you can visit their shop.
  4. Key Cutting and Programming: The locksmith will cut and set the key on-site, conserving you a journey to the dealer.
  5. Test the Key: Verify that all functions (lock/unlock, trunk open) work correctly.

Cost of Key Replacement

Here's a breakdown of the typical expenses connected with changing Volvo V40 keys:

Replacement MethodTypical Cost (GBP)Estimated Time
Volvo Dealership₤ 200 - ₤ 4001-2 hours
Mobile Locksmith₤ 150 - ₤ 300Thirty minutes - 1 hour
DIY Replacement₤ 30 - ₤ 150 (for blank)1-3 hours (if competent)
